Er.. you get nothing back at each redemption window unless you know what you're doing and follow the groundrules. All my contracts (apart from one free one) have been cashback deals but the money doesn't magically appear and I've had to enforce through the courts a handful of times. Then of course I lost a little when dealers went bust before the cashback was due on those contracts. Generally I make a reasonable profit on each contract, the bundles and phones are free and the minor losses (I mitigated when they happened) are drops in the ocean in the overall amount I've made. Nonetheless, you have to understand how they work and make sure you get your money - though that is never absolutely guaranteed.0
